Insurance professionals often experience claims in fragments — underwriting at placement, claims at loss, defence counsel once litigation begins. This webinar follows a single fictional insured through the full life cycle of a claim, from policy binding to resolution, highlighting how each stakeholder engages at key stages. Presented as a collaborative conversation between Underwriter, Claims Professional, and Defence Counsel, this session will explore how real-world decisions are made, how information flows between teams, and how early choices can meaningfully influence outcomes. Participants will gain a practical, behind-the-scenes view of how D&O and EPL claims are assessed, managed, defended, and ultimately resolved — including where tensions can arise and how effective collaboration reduces risk, cost, and uncertainty. By the end of this webinar, participants will be able to: - Understand how underwriting decisions at placement affect claims handling and defence strategy - Identify what information matters most at each stage of a claim and why - Appreciate how Claims professionals assess coverage, select counsel, and manage the insured relationship - Understand how defence counsel evaluates risk, develops litigation strategy, and collaborates with Claims - Recognize how claims experience feeds back into underwriting, education, and renewal discussions This 90 minute session will include a 15-minute question period.
